Owner: platform team. During the Marrowgate incident, stale entries persisted because the Quillcache layer invalidated keys before the upstream Fenwick store committed, so readers repopulated the cache with old data. New team members should understand this ordering constraint before touching any invalidation code: always commit upstream first, then invalidate, never the reverse. We are adding a lint rule, but until it lands, rely on careful review. The full sequence diagram and the agreed-upon invariants live on the internal page.

operations page: https://confluence.zemvarlabs.internal/projects/display/browse/display/8963

## Tuning: Cron Migration

As part of the Larkspur 4.2 release, all nightly cron jobs move to the Weftline workflow engine. Please verify that retry windows and jitter settings match the legacy crontab behavior before cutover, since the billing rollup at Hollowbrook depends on strict ordering. Each migrated job inherits defaults unless overridden per-queue. Pay special attention to the backfill throttle: it was tuned against staging load only. The constants we settled on after three dry runs are listed below.

tuning table, hahag-kagup:
QUOTAS = {
    "briix": 567,
    "tamael": 441,
    "gordor": 613,
}

Break-glass access for Hushline, our on-call alert deduplicator. Normally nobody touches the dedup engine directly — but if it starts eating real pages, you can bypass the collapse rules via the emergency console. Access is audited, so expect a follow-up. The break-glass account sits behind a recovery passphrase rather than SSO, and it's written immediately below for reviewers.

unlock words, bafof-kawef: soreth-nordor-belwyn-gorvan-julael-belys